Output 895e859ea1eeb32cb3aad85ba0ccb7b8d3600dac0ec24563ffa1dee156a5da02:1

value
693263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83992c6a81791ad314dcb433c68e837f7095f3ac OP_EQUAL
address
3DgqwMYASUdC7ya2T3iMGiVeYZ87fGj7yz
transaction
895e859ea1eeb32cb3aad85ba0ccb7b8d3600dac0ec24563ffa1dee156a5da02
confirmations
349026
spent
true